Egyptian TV Analysts Blame Israel For Terror Attacks

Click on the title for the complete Jerusalem Post article about where the fingers are pointing on Arab TV.

Several Egyptian "security experts" and "political analysts" interviewed by Arab TV stations after the Sharm el-Sheikh bombings on Saturday claimed that Israel and Jews were behind the carnage.

The accusations were made despite a claim of responsibility by a group citing ties to al-Qaida, according to a statement posted on an Islamic Web site.
